HP Pavilion 23-Q110na All In One
Microsoft Windows 10 (64-bit)

Would much appreciate if someone could assist me in clarifying the correct spec of power supply that I should be using for this computer. Is there a lookup against the computer model that would tell me the correct one or a compatible one?

 

I am suspecting that a boot problem could be caused by the power supply being used having accidentally been swapped for one of an incorrect rating.

 

If it helps the Product ID for the computer is N8X85EA#ABU

The hp 709566-003  A/C Adapter - Airen, 90W EPS, 89% EFF, 19.5V, 3P/RC is shown here.

Input: Voltage 100-240VAC,Output power: 19.5V 4.62A 90W
